Output 16bc71243ac390bd58d52240603de329af5e9e2d01f2b53aa41cb1c565942520:19

value
945157
script pubkey
OP_0 OP_PUSHBYTES_20 a2f0659e1b80a0f62b858c4f3241a8ca64d3ad4e
address
ltc1q5tcxt8smszs0v2u9338nysdgefjd8t2w56xq9q
transaction
16bc71243ac390bd58d52240603de329af5e9e2d01f2b53aa41cb1c565942520
spent
true